What is Shipping Container Rental?
Shipping container rental includes the temporary leasing of metal containers mostly used for the transport of goods. These containers are robust, durable, weatherproof, and can be utilized for different purposes beyond shipping, including storage, mobile offices, pop-up shops, and even living spaces.

Comprehending the various kinds of containers available is important for making an informed choice. Below are the common classifications of shipping containers provided for rent:
Container TypeDescriptionRequirement Dry Storage Containers ContainersThe most typical type, varying from 10 to 40 feet, ideal for general storage purposes.Refrigerated ContainersEquipped with temperature control, these containers are ideal for perishable products.Open-Top ContainersHave a detachable top for easy loading, suitable for high or uncomfortable cargo.Flat Rack ContainersDesigned for heavy or large loads, often used for machinery and large devices.High Cube ContainersSimilar to basic however taller, providing additional area for storage.Factors to Consider When Renting a Shipping Container

Understanding the cost of renting a shipping container is crucial for budgeting and decision-making. Here's a general breakdown of rental costs based on container size:
Container SizeMonthly Rental Price (Approximate)Additional Costs10ft₤ 100 - ₤ 200Delivery: ₤ 100 - ₤ 300, Pickup: ₤ 100 - ₤ 30020ft₤ 200 - ₤ 400Delivery: ₤ 100 - ₤ 300, Pickup: ₤ 100 - ₤ 30040ft₤ 300 - ₤ 600Delivery: ₤ 100 - ₤ 300, Pickup: ₤ 100 - ₤ 300Refrigerated Shipping Containers₤ 400 - ₤ 800Delivery: ₤ 200 - ₤ 400, Electricity depending on use
Note: Prices may vary based upon location, rental period, and demand.
FAQ About Shipping Container Rental1. What is the minimum rental period for shipping containers?
Many rental companies have a minimum rental period varying from one month to three months.
2. Can I modify a rented shipping container?
Usually, modifications are not enabled to prevent damage and ensure the stability of the container. However, some companies might provide modified containers as part of their services.
3. Exist insurance requirements for renting a shipping container?
Some rental business may require you to have insurance coverage, particularly if the container contains valuable items. It's necessary to consult the rental company about their insurance coverage policies.
4. How are shipping containers delivered?
Shipping containers are generally delivered by specialized trucks efficient in dealing with the weight and size of the container. Delivery charges will typically use.
5. What takes place if I no longer require the container before the rental period ends?
Lots of rental companies use flexible rental arrangements. You may be able to return the container early, although some policies might include early termination fees.
6. Can I Rent Shipping Container a container for long-term usage?
Yes, many business offer long-term rental options, often at reduced rates for prolonged periods.
